云服务器 笔记
三大主流Web服务器1
- IIS:运行在Win系统。界面可视化、配置简单,但安全性低。支持asp和PHP程序
- Nginx: 可同时在Win和Linux上运行。教程少,负载、运行速度好,安全性高。
- Apache:运行在Linux系统。使用简单,安全性稍好些但不够高。支持jsp和PHP。
基本知识
- 客户端服务器:下载软件访问
Web服务器:在浏览器上访问
- HTTP/HTTPS:超文本传输协议,加S表明对网站进行加密
- 完整域名包括:根域、顶级域、二级域、子域、主机名
- DNS域名解析:若本地DNS没有该域名的解析IP,则会向更高级的互联网上的DNS请求域名的IP,返回获取到IP
- 传统Web服务器
成本高、难扩展、管理难、安全性低
- 云端Web服务器
成本低、易扩展、管理方便、安全性高
云服务器网站搭建流程
购买服务器
- 打开腾讯云
- 腾讯云服务器CVM,具有弹性、稳定、安全、低成本等特点
- 设置服务器信息
- 地区 所在地的响应时间会短
- 机型 几核、几G、CPU
- 镜像 选择系统,不推荐使用最新的,最好用过去比较稳定的
- 网络 多少带宽
- 存储 云存储、SSD
- 私有网络 创建私有网络组
- 安全组 访问权限、防火墙
- 服务器密码
私有网络 VPC
是腾讯云提供的逻辑隔离网络空间,用户可在私有网络内可以托管腾讯云上的服务资源,VPC具有完全隔离、高性能、高安全的特点
搭建服务器环境
- 可在镜像市场中,选择环境和软件
- 使用IIS、Nginx、Apache搭建服务器。
先使用腾讯云终端或Xshell登录服务器,Linux中安装Apache:
yum install -y httpd ##安装
service httpd start ##启动
systemctl enable httpd.service ##添加开机启动项